About Agape Family Ministries

Agape Network is an integrated healthcare system providing behavioral health, substance use treatment and recovery support at its Main Campus in South Miami-Dade County.

The organization serves women, families, pregnant and parenting mothers, justice-involved individuals and people facing housing instability.

They treat substance use disorders, persistent mental illness, trauma and co-occurring conditions.

Using a whole-person model Agape addresses psychological, social, physical and spiritual health to help clients build lasting recovery.

Women’s Residential Recovery

Agape’s specialty is women-centered residential treatment on a six-acre campus with a state-of-the-art, 110-bed facility.

The signature Mommy & Me Program supports pregnant and parenting mothers, coordinating addiction and co-occurring care with parent-child reunification, Early Learning Daycare and efforts to prevent foster-care placement.

Residential services involve comprehensive assessments, counseling, psychiatric care, medication-assisted treatment and relapse prevention.

Sessions incorporate parenting and life skills training, art therapy, culinary arts and reentry support.

Continuum of Recovery Support

Beyond treatment Agape offers supported transitional housing, primary and psychiatric care, telehealth and in-home services.

Workforce and education programming, including technology certifications, culinary and hospitality training and GED preparation, helps clients build long-term stability alongside recovery.
